From f3602c5a84608569d9b878d4bf34dd5d82401ee9 Mon Sep 17 00:00:00 2001 From: David Ludwig Date: Sat, 17 Apr 2021 04:45:00 -0500 Subject: [PATCH] Movie requests are functional. Added new middleware parameters type system --- src/app/components/modals/MovieModal.vue | 37 +++++++++---- src/app/store/actions.ts | 18 +++++-- src/app/store/generics.ts | 3 -- src/common/api_schema.ts | 19 ++++++- src/server/database/entities/MovieTicket.ts | 8 +-- src/server/services/MovieSearch.ts | 15 +++++- .../services/WebServer/middleware/auth.ts | 26 +++++++--- .../services/WebServer/middleware/index.ts | 15 ++++-- .../services/WebServer/requests/index.ts | 7 +-- .../WebServer/routes/RouteRegisterFactory.ts | 52 +++++++++---------- src/server/services/WebServer/routes/api.ts | 23 +++++++- 11 files changed, 151 insertions(+), 72 deletions(-) diff --git a/src/app/components/modals/MovieModal.vue b/src/app/components/modals/MovieModal.vue index 4da5406..27fee9d 100644 --- a/src/app/components/modals/MovieModal.vue +++ b/src/app/components/modals/MovieModal.vue @@ -25,7 +25,10 @@

{{movie?.overview}}

@@ -37,7 +40,10 @@

{{ movie?.overview }}

- + +
@@ -48,13 +54,10 @@ -